Output 23e3f986c6bf818098784848acec2104131ae3a10b15e9672b3fd1a5aef7f959:0

value
107886913
script pubkey
OP_0 OP_PUSHBYTES_20 961d28dea4662a7c7f5052b223a018d7ef57d482
address
bc1qjcwj3h4yvc48cl6s22ez8gqc6lh404yzgwmg8e
transaction
23e3f986c6bf818098784848acec2104131ae3a10b15e9672b3fd1a5aef7f959
spent
true